The Importance of Bankroll Management

One of the most crucial, yet frequently underestimated, aspects of responsible gaming is effective bankroll management. This refers to the practice of allocating a specific amount of money for gaming activities and consistently adhering to that limit. It’s about treating gaming as a form of entertainment with a predefined budget, rather than a source of income. Setting daily, weekly, or monthly spending limits is essential, as is avoiding the temptation to ‘chase’ losses. Chasing losses often leads to impulsive decisions and escalating financial risks. A well-defined bankroll strategy promotes discipline and responsible gameplay, significantly increasing your longevity and enjoyment of the experience. The Psychological Aspects of Competitive Gaming

Beyond technical skills and strategic thinking, the psychological aspect of gaming plays a substantial role in determining success. The ability to remain calm under pressure, manage stress effectively, and maintain focus are all crucial qualities for a competitive player. Tilt – a state of emotional frustration and irrational decision-making – can be particularly detrimental, leading to poor performance and costly mistakes. Techniques such as mindfulness, deep breathing exercises, and positive self-talk can help players manage their emotions and stay grounded, even in high-stakes situations. The mental game is just as important as the physical game, if not more so.

Developing a resilient mindset and learning from setbacks are also essential. Losses are inevitable in competitive gaming, and dwelling on them can be counterproductive. Instead, it’s important to analyze your mistakes, identify areas for improvement, and move forward with a renewed sense of determination. Framing failures as learning opportunities allows you to grow as a player and increase your chances of success in the long run.
